Alex Ntale

Alex Ntale is a leading figure in Rwanda's ICT sector, currently serving as CEO of the Rwanda ICT Chamber, where he focuses on fostering collaboration between private and public sector entities within the ICT industry. His responsibilities include establishing and overseeing innovation centres for technology startups, such as KLAB and Fablab Rwanda, along with spearheading the development of new Applied Research Labs.

Before his role at the ICT Chamber, Alex served as a freelance software developer and lecturer at Université Libre de Kigali, specialising in the Faculty of Finance and Banking. He holds a Master of Science Degree in Investment and Quantitative Finance from the University of Westminster in the United Kingdom, a Postgraduate Diploma in Strategic Business Information Technology from the National Computing Centre (NCC Education) in the UK, and a Bachelor of Science Degree in Computer Science from Makerere University in Uganda.
